Saudi Crown Prince Mohammed bin Salman Implements Vision 2030 Amidst Economic Challenges
Mohammed bin Salman, the Crown Prince of Saudi Arabia, is spearheading the Vision 2030 initiative, aimed at diversifying the Saudi economy beyond oil dependency. The plan includes reforms such as granting women driving licenses and reopening cinemas, alongside ambitious projects like The Line, a futuristic city. However, the initiative faces challenges, including delays in project completion and economic pressures. The Public Investment Fund (PIF) has grown significantly but has not yet met its 2030 targets. The Crown Prince is also navigating complex international relations, including strategic partnerships with the U.S. and investments in AI technology.
